What device do you make use of to check your web servers?
For an extra thorough checklist of monitoring devices and also their attributes, look into this Wikipedia page.
As the inquiry states, what are one of the most generally made use of devices made use of for this job and also what are their toughness and also weak points?
We've simply begun making use of "Servers Alive" which is really cost-effective, it isn't also rather looking, yet it sustains a tonne of various checks and also can signal in numerous means, takes care of professional scheduling/rosters etc for any kind of alerts. You can additionally make checks rely upon others, i.e. "this" system calls for "that" to be up/running.
We make use of WhatsUp from ipswitch, it is really simple for arrangement tiny networks, it can autodiscover networks by port check, it can make use of windows and also SNMP qualifications.
For display statics like cpu, mem, and also disk, we require to arrangement SNMP. WhatsUp assistance SNMP v1, v2, v3.
WhatsUp have an easy display via syslog (Unix), occasion visitor (Windows) and also SNMP Traps.
It has a wonderful ajax internet user interface with personalized customer and also personalized work spaces.
P.D. sorry for my negative english
I make use of a mix of Nagios, Cacti, personalized manuscripts and also among my very own projcts - - System Health Monitor. I such as having exterior solution monitoring along with charts of system sources so you can do upload - mortem evaluation of system troubles or promptly examine the charts to see if points look 'regular' contrasted to their historic values.
I've made use of hobbit, large bro and also nagios when benefiting poorer (read less costly) companies. Of the 3 I favor hobbit due to the fact that its straightforward and also bulletproof. I've constantly really felt that nagios is is attempting to be an open source variation of openview or tivoli, and also truthfully if I have the moment to invest setting up a structure like openview or tivoli after that monitoring is possibly my whole work and also my company can possibly manage to acquire openview, so why usage nagios?
Currently we make use of PRTG from Paessler. It is superb. No representatives called for, superb Ajax internet user interface, historic logging, graphing, WMI, etc etc There is a 10 sensing unit variation readily available absolutely free yet we stuck down a number of grand for the venture variation. Loan well invested.
For those that do not such as the Nagios internet user interface there is NPC, a plugin for Cacti that makes the Nagios UI readily available from within Cacti, yet with far better appearances (ajax etc).
It reviews from a data source given by NDO2DB, which is a wonderful means to have your framework readily available from within a data source for usage in manuscripts and also various other devices.
We make use of hyperic - it has both an open resource variation and also a business one
It checks the os (RHES 3, 4 and also 5+Ubuntu), Apache, MySql, JBoss, Tomcat, mail web servers, memcached and also it possibly can check extra applications. No unique arrangement is required, all web servers were located with the vehicle exploration, also if they were mounted in a renegade area. It is really simple to make use of and also set up, you can regulate your solutions (start/stop etc) and also specify signals.
Minuses - You require to configure it to work on boot (we are making use of cron to do that).
I'm making use of PA Server Monitor . It's largely Windows concentrated (occasion logs, efficiency counters, solutions, etc) although improving with various other systems since some minimal SNMP assistance has actually been included. Things I such as ideal is it's very easy to set up contrasted to a great deal of applications (no config documents, no command lines, etc). I would not advise it for a hefty *nix setting though.
Oh, it's not free, yet less costly than some rivals.
I've made use of Activexperts Network Monitor with wonderful success (on a primarily Windows network yet it had some unix and also linux hosts, printers of numerous brand names etc that was additionally checked with it).
It's actually very easy to arrangement and also find out, instead economical wherefore you get (was $500 for site/enterprise certificate) and also sustains vbscript and also remote unix commands. If the network is tiny (a couple of hundred nodes at the majority of) I assume this is far more instinctive than System Center Operations Manager which really feels extra routed at massive windows networks just.
Network Monitor features a great deal of predefined manuscripts for monitoring things like e - mail web servers consisting of numerous Exchange variations and also all its solutions, http web servers with predicted feedback, occasion logs, sql questions and also anticipated feedbacks and more ... and also dependences are very easy to set up (" all these rely on this router so if it falls short to reply to ping and also snmp, never mind startling us concerning all right stuff behind it that's not reacting"). SMS with portal or neighborhood GSM modem assistance and also all regulations can certainly have activities like solution reactivate, web server reactivate or personalized manuscript - to deal with reoccuring troubles for you (it's vital I assume, kinda like regression screening is for growth).
... I've additionally attempted to tame a Hobbit and also really did not actually appreciate it in all (neither the puffed up Windows representative) - yet it was set up for Windows web server monitoring and also it actually impacts at that - more than likely extra matched for a linux or unix - driven network.
I've made use of :
- Nagios - calls for some old - timey command line arrangement, not rather, yet tough and also useful. It has actually been superseded by :
- Zenoss - calls for a lot less maneuvering to set up, has a business version. As soon as running, the remainder is regulated via an internet browser. Really effective, yet calls for some MIB job if you make use of the free variation.
- Intermapper - business program, spendy if you have great deals of nodes to check. Seems created in Java (for far better or even worse).
- Spiceworks - have not attempted the most up to date variation. Older variations required a little bit even more umph under the hood to get it to react, yet or else, it functions perfectly. Free variation features nag advertisements.
PRTG Network Monitor - can not claim sufficient wonderful features of it. Outstanding internet front end and also specifically wonderful for monitoring routers (transmission capacity etc) and also various other tools via SNMP and also gauging uptime for SLA's, etc
I make use of a mix of Solarwinds, VMware web server performance tabs, and also personalized manuscripts.
Solarwinds Orion Network Performance Monitor is what I make use of with our Windows sys. admins on my internet servers. Still obtaining some valuable application metrics working on it, yet it has excellent details on standard box degree things (disk, network, CPU).
For my VMware visitors, I enjoy the performance tabs.
For my Sun web servers, when I require something that isn't readily available in Solarwinds (due to the fact that our admin hasn't included it or what), I write personalized manuscripts (generally in Perl) to check points like mirror wellness, swap use, etc
I would certainly such as to get even more onto Solarwinds, yet there's just like 26 hrs in a day (approximately my employer thinks) so I locate that can be a bit restricting ...
Smokeping not just checks the schedule of numerous web servers and also solutions yet additionally tracks their latency while giving very easy to make use of, wonderful looking, and also fast to present charts.
Variety of latency dimension plugins is readily available out of package. If you recognize some Perl, it is very easy to create your very own ones for any kind of unique demands.
Huge installments will certainly gain from Master/Slave System for dispersed dimension.
Very configurable signaling system will certainly aid you see concerns prior to they start influencing customers or advance right into significant blackout.
Smokeping is free and also OpenSource Software created in Perl by Tobi Oetiker, the maker of MRTG and also RRDtool
Zabbix. It's open - resource, and also sensibly straightforward to arrangement and also customise. We have a great deal of personalized monitoring manuscripts that feed right into the zabbix web server, yet it cares for centralising that information, presenting it suitably, alerts (email, IM, SMS, twitter, etc), etc.
I'm component of a functional monitoring upgrade task. We've had numerous suppliers come onsite to offer a couple of large buck systems and also combined in some less costly choices to contrast.
Among which is Hyperic, which is additionally readily available as a free open resource remedy. I was excited with its supplied capacities and also extensibility for personalized representatives.
Also have a look at Argent Guardian It's cross - system, can function as a syslog web server, they'll offer you the data source schema to do your very own coverage, if you require that, and also you can import your very own photos as "maps" to offer aesthetic signals.
Zenoss Core is of some usage, We are utilizing it (for concerning a year) for light-weight monitoring of web servers, net buttons and also UPSs.
Zenoss Core is an honor - winning open resource IT monitoring item that properly takes care of the arrangement, wellness and also efficiency of networks, web servers and also applications via a solitary, incorporated software.
For monitoring data (memory use, load, mysql task, apache task, etc) I make use of Munin. Out of package it currently tracks a great deal of points and also stories charts for various time periods (last 24 hrs, last 7 days, last month, in 2014). Via plugins a lot more points can be checked. It's result are HTML web pages with attractive charts.
Munin has a master/node style : nodes collect data on a web server and also the master shops the information and also generates HTML and also charts.
I make use of Monit to track running procedures and also to reactivate or signal me when particular configureable problems emerge (high cpu load, high memory use, no HTTP feedback, etc) Monit can additionally check even more basic features of a web server, such as cpu load, memory use, harddisk standing or disk use.
Monit requires to be set up for every single solution or equipment you intend to check and also just how to react when something fails. One of the most previously owned alternatives are to do absolutely nothing, send a sharp e-mail or reactivate the solution.
Monit is wonderful when it functions, yet occasionally it falls short to start, stop or reactivate a solution and also there is not a great deal of analysis details readily available to inform you what failed. This suggests you do not recognize if the trouble was with your solution or with the Monit arrangement, which keeps up a cron - like marginal setting.
Both tools are readily available by default on the majority of Linux circulations.
For the standing of web servers and also solutions (whether they are up or down, and also sending out cautions if they drop) and also for yes/no inquiries (" has a back-up been carried out in the last 24 hrs?") we make use of nagios. It is tough to set up, yet it is greatly configurable. Personalized manuscripts can be worked on remote computer systems. Alerts can send e-mails, send sms message or perhaps run personalized manuscripts.
For the wellness of web servers we make use of munin - it gives wonderful charts of memory use, cpu use, network use etc Pretty very easy to set up on linux at the very least (I have actually not attempted with Windows).
Nagios is wonderful given that it's free and also there is a lot of plugin's for it. Nonetheless the UI and also config is really hard.
It's specific reverse in pro's/ disadvantage's which is additionally wonderful is Microsoft System Centre Operations Manager (SCOM) which is not free, has much less plugin's yet arrangement and also config are great and also very easy.
I have to confess if I remained in a largely Microsoft firm, had really high dependence needs (i.e. can not manage for monitoring to damage) or needed to think of obtaining programmers to collaborate with it after that SCOM would certainly be my referral over Nagios.
It's vital for us to have really reduced expenses on each node to make sure that as several sources as feasible are readily available for calculation. Ganglia offers us an excellent review of the collection and also permits us to pierce to specific nodes if required. Besides recognize what's taking place now, we can get a respectable consider what's taken place over the last hr, day, week, month, and also year. The charts of numerous data are standard and also useful.
We've created our very own monitoring software. Our code isn't virtually as innovative as a business plan, yet we really did not require much capability. It was less complicated to write our very own than to explore various other plans and also find out just how to utilize them. The code does simply what we desire and also it's very easy to expand.
We make use of (and also like) WhatsUp from Ipswitch for our reasonably tiny Windows network. It is very easy to arrangement, and also reasonably very easy to take care of, and also recognizes just how to manage Windows web servers along with typical things.
For bigger networks, non-Windows-oriented networks, or connect with great deals of diverse things, I exuberantly advise OpenNMS. OpenNMS software program if free and also the firm is greater than satisfied to market assistance and also execution solutions. It additionally takes place to be run by a really sharp friend of mine from university!
I have actually been doing turn out of Spiceworks at our firm and also we are locating it to be a wonderful device not simply for monitoring web servers yet every little thing else on the network.
It does points like automated supply and also personalized monitoring to send you e-mails when there is a trouble (EG : Printer is to 10% of ink or disk drive of this web server has 20%).
Its disadvantage would possibly be is thickness of details per computer system, do not get it incorrect it has A LOT of information per equipment but also for points like web servers where you could desire a great deal of statistics you could require to make use of an additional device.
EDIT : oh did i state its organisation version is based around it being free for life.
Personally, I enjoy Munin which is really simple to install and also to write plugins for as it has a really uncomplicated style. There are fairly several plugins currently around for all the objectives you can visualize, so you possibly will not also need to write plugins to begin with.
It additionally gives attractive charts and also the alternative to set up (really standard ) signals.
Cacti is a great online frontend to RRDTool, giving really convenient charts and also statistics. RRDTool is the component that collects information from numerous systems and also checks a variety of technological information.
We're making use of that cacti/RRDTool remedy to check Unix and also Windows systems. We get a great deal of valuable metrics consisting of load, CPU/RAM use, HD room, customers visited, network website traffic, running procedures, and more.
You will certainly find even more details on cacti on the What is Cacti? web page.